Drug-Drug Interaction (DDI) Checker

This skill analyzes a list of medications to identify known interactions, focusing on safety and contraindications.

When to Use This Skill

  • Reviewing patient medication lists.
  • Prescribing new medications.
  • Pharmacovigilance monitoring.

Core Capabilities

  1. Interaction Detection: Identifies pairs of drugs with known interactions.
  2. Severity Grading: Classifies interactions as Minor, Moderate, or Major.
  3. Clinical Recommendations: Provides actionable advice (e.g., "Monitor K+ levels").

Workflow

  1. Input: List of drug names (e.g., "Warfarin, Aspirin").
  2. Analysis: Queries internal interaction database.
  3. Output: Interaction report with severity and mechanisms.
